summaryrefslogtreecommitdiffstatshomepage
path: root/src/mame/drivers/asuka.c
diff options
context:
space:
mode:
author David Haywood <mamehaze@users.noreply.github.com>2013-11-17 01:06:58 +0000
committer David Haywood <mamehaze@users.noreply.github.com>2013-11-17 01:06:58 +0000
commitd885ff220cf4299605cfcbb3b7c4b85ae486eee0 (patch)
tree009745897a3a43bf76235f065e88176ba9e92aa2 /src/mame/drivers/asuka.c
parent1fd0a93dae7fed7c71c1023b463727b1e32a9af1 (diff)
new clones
Cadash (World, prototype) [Unigame] nice PCB ;-) http://mamedev.emulab.it/haze/pics2013/yuck.jpg
Diffstat (limited to 'src/mame/drivers/asuka.c')
-rw-r--r--src/mame/drivers/asuka.c23
1 files changed, 23 insertions, 0 deletions
diff --git a/src/mame/drivers/asuka.c b/src/mame/drivers/asuka.c
index 2fd39da312c..e1a1ab38c3a 100644
--- a/src/mame/drivers/asuka.c
+++ b/src/mame/drivers/asuka.c
@@ -1504,6 +1504,28 @@ ROM_START( eto )
ROM_CONTINUE( 0x10000, 0x0c000 ) /* banked stuff */
ROM_END
+ROM_START( cadashp )
+ ROM_REGION( 0x80000, "maincpu", 0 ) /* 512k for 68000 code */
+ ROM_LOAD16_BYTE( "euro main h.ic11", 0x00000, 0x20000, CRC(9dae00ca) SHA1(e80a069d1afbc624fa3e9cbe9c18bcd0364b3889) )
+ ROM_LOAD16_BYTE( "euro main l.ic15", 0x00001, 0x20000, CRC(ba66b6a5) SHA1(26040c847209c2fd25805eefb99c280b12564a17) )
+ ROM_LOAD16_BYTE( "euro data h.bin", 0x40000, 0x20000, CRC(bcce9d44) SHA1(e20a79e1e1c3367f92d05a2313cbeee122c1d3c5) )
+ ROM_LOAD16_BYTE( "euro data l.bin", 0x40001, 0x20000, CRC(21f5b591) SHA1(6ff70f79bca705407ab9a4825466826bc2dbab32) )
+
+ ROM_REGION( 0x08000, "subcpu", 0 ) /* 2 machine interface mcu rom ? */
+ ROM_LOAD( "com.ic57", 0x00000, 0x08000, CRC(bae1a92f) SHA1(dbe10a02a294dfa7d6052a692c3a49aad85d6ffd) )
+
+ // all other roms are under some kind of epoxy, assuming to be the same..
+ ROM_REGION( 0x80000, "gfx1", 0 )
+ ROM_LOAD( "c21-02.9", 0x00000, 0x80000, CRC(205883b9) SHA1(5aafee8cab3f949a7db91bcc26912f331041b51e) ) /* SCR tiles (8 x 8) */
+
+ ROM_REGION( 0x80000, "gfx2", 0 )
+ ROM_LOAD( "c21-01.1", 0x00000, 0x80000, CRC(1ff6f39c) SHA1(742f296efc8073fafa73da2c8d7d26ca9514b6bf) ) /* Sprites (16 x 16) */
+
+ ROM_REGION( 0x1c000, "audiocpu", 0 ) /* sound cpu */
+ ROM_LOAD( "c21-08.38", 0x00000, 0x04000, CRC(dca495a0) SHA1(4e0f401f1b967da75f33fd7294860ad0b4bf2dce) )
+ ROM_CONTINUE( 0x10000, 0x0c000 ) /* banked stuff */
+ROM_END
+
GAME( 1988, bonzeadv, 0, bonzeadv, bonzeadv, driver_device, 0, ROT0, "Taito Corporation Japan", "Bonze Adventure (World, Newer)", GAME_SUPPORTS_SAVE )
GAME( 1988, bonzeadvo, bonzeadv, bonzeadv, bonzeadv, driver_device, 0, ROT0, "Taito Corporation Japan", "Bonze Adventure (World, Older)", GAME_SUPPORTS_SAVE )
@@ -1518,6 +1540,7 @@ GAME( 1989, cadashu, cadash, cadash, cadashu, driver_device, 0, ROT0, "
GAME( 1989, cadashi, cadash, cadash, cadash, driver_device, 0, ROT0, "Taito Corporation Japan", "Cadash (Italy)", GAME_SUPPORTS_SAVE )
GAME( 1989, cadashf, cadash, cadash, cadash, driver_device, 0, ROT0, "Taito Corporation Japan", "Cadash (France)", GAME_SUPPORTS_SAVE )
GAME( 1989, cadashg, cadash, cadash, cadash, driver_device, 0, ROT0, "Taito Corporation Japan", "Cadash (Germany)", GAME_SUPPORTS_SAVE )
+GAME( 1989, cadashp, cadash, cadash, cadashj, driver_device, 0, ROT0, "Taito Corporation Japan", "Cadash (World, prototype)", GAME_SUPPORTS_SAVE )
GAME( 1992, galmedes, 0, galmedes, galmedes, driver_device, 0, ROT270, "Visco", "Galmedes (Japan)", GAME_SUPPORTS_SAVE )
GAME( 1993, earthjkr, 0, galmedes, earthjkr, driver_device, 0, ROT270, "Visco", "U.N. Defense Force: Earth Joker", GAME_SUPPORTS_SAVE )
GAME( 1994, eto, 0, eto, eto, driver_device, 0, ROT0, "Visco", "Kokontouzai Eto Monogatari (Japan)", GAME_SUPPORTS_SAVE )